WebOnce your dog is wet, do not use a regular shampoo to clean him, you can use a surgical scrub in the wound area, if recommended by your veterinarian, or a saline solution with 1 tsp of epsom salts, mixed with 2 cups of water, in the wound area. Pour gently over the wound area, do not scrub. In general, it is a good idea to purchase a pet-specific shampoo for your dog. Shampoos designed specifically for dogs have a more appropriate pH for dogs' skin and may contain ingredients to optimize skin and coat care. I recommend you bathe a dog with normal skin once a month with dog shampoo or human baby shampoo. If you want to bathe more often than once a month, use a soap-free or moisturizing shampoo to prevent the skin from becoming dry.
